Cuba: My Revolution
The Making of the Graphic Novel and Related Drawings by Inverna Lockpez and Dean Haspiel
Opening Exhibition, October 2, 2010, 5-7pm
Kentler International Drawing Space
353 Van Brunt Street
(Red Hook) Brooklyn, New York 11231-1245
Tel: 718.875.2098
